Sustainable Window Cleaning for Wellness and Energy Savings
For business owners and facility managers, windows might seem like a minor detail. But how you clean them can have a major impact on your employees, your energy bills, your reputation, and even the planet.
Eco-friendly window cleaning is more than just a sustainable upgrade. It improves well-being, boosts productivity, and supports responsible operations. If you’re looking to create a brighter, healthier space while aligning with your environmental values, this simple shift can go a long way.
A Healthier Environment Starts with Clean Windows
Dirty windows don’t just look bad. They also trap pollutants, block light, and compromise indoor air quality. Choosing eco-conscious cleaning solutions can prevent many of these issues and help create a healthier workspace.
Here’s how eco-friendly window cleaning promotes wellness:
Cleaner air indoors: Grime on window surfaces holds dust, pollen, and mold spores that can enter your ventilation system. Regular cleaning removes these irritants and helps reduce respiratory issues for employees and visitors.
- Fewer harsh chemicals: Many conventional cleaning products contain ammonia, bleach, and other volatile organic compounds (VOCs). These substances can cause headaches, eye irritation, and long-term health problems. Eco-friendly products avoid these ingredients altogether.
- Better ventilation: Windows are more likely to be opened when they’re clean, allowing for airflow that improves indoor air quality.
- Improved mood and focus: Natural light improves sleep patterns, reduces eyestrain, and increases energy levels. Clean windows help brighten the workspace and lift morale.
- Mold prevention: Mold loves moisture and dirt. Routine cleaning helps keep mold at bay, especially in corners and frames where condensation may collect.
Boost Productivity by Letting the Light In
Employees thrive in naturally lit environments. Clean windows let in more sunlight, creating a brighter and more energizing space. That light not only helps people see better but also improves their mental state.
Studies show that workers exposed to natural light sleep better, report fewer health complaints, and are more engaged at work. If your windows are covered in residue, your team may be missing out on those benefits.
Brighter spaces also tend to look cleaner and more professional to clients or customers. This impression reflects on your brand and helps build trust with everyone who walks through your doors.
How Eco-Friendly Cleaning Supports Sustainability
Maintaining a sustainable facility involves more than just recycling bins and energy-efficient bulbs. Even your cleaning practices affect your environmental impact.
The table below shows how eco-friendly window cleaning supports green business goals in practical ways:
|
Sustainable Practice |
Benefit |
|
Use of biodegradable cleaning products |
Reduces air and water pollution caused by chemical runoff |
|
Purified water systems (RO/DI) |
Cuts water usage and eliminates the need for chemical agents |
|
Microfiber cloths and squeegees |
Reusable materials reduce waste and eliminate single-use paper towels |
|
Low-water techniques |
Spray bottles or buckets use far less water than hoses |
|
Equipment longevity |
Gentle cleaning preserves window seals and frames, extending window life |
|
Non-toxic ingredients |
Safer for employees, cleaning staff, pets, and sensitive individuals |
|
Natural light usage |
Reduces the need for artificial lighting during the day |
These small changes add up. Businesses that adopt green cleaning methods not only reduce resource consumption but also show a tangible commitment to responsible operations.
What to Look for in a Green Cleaning Service
If you're outsourcing window maintenance, it's worth asking the right questions to confirm your provider aligns with your sustainability goals. Not all cleaning services prioritize eco-friendly methods.
When hiring a provider, ask about:
- Products used: Do they avoid ammonia, bleach, and synthetic fragrances?
- Water usage: Do they use purified water systems or microfiber cloths to reduce waste?
- Tools and materials: Do they rely on reusable supplies instead of disposables?
- Certifications: Are they recognized by any environmental or health and safety organizations?
- Training: Are their staff trained in sustainable cleaning methods?

Facial ageing isn’t just about wrinkles. Over time, we lose volume and structural support as fat pads shift, the jawline softens, and subtle changes in bone and skin thickness affect proportion. That’s why “chasing lines” rarely delivers a balanced result. This guide explains what facial balance means in modern aesthetic medicine, how hyaluronic acid dermal fillers behave beneath the skin, and why placement and depth matter more than the amount used. You’ll learn which areas (cheeks, temples, chin and jawline) can be supported to restore harmony without surgery, what fillers can’t fix (significant laxity and excess skin), and the safety essentials to look for, including realistic expectations, qualified injectors, and long-term maintenance planning.
